1. Product Introduction:
The catalytic combustion approach is depended on the catalyst, to treat the organics by low
temperature highly efficient, energy saving and environmentally method, so that to realize the
purpose of standard discharge. The catalytic combustion reaction is the typical catalytic
reaction of gas-solid phase, its essence is that at a certain temperature, occurring catalytic oxidation reaction
of the organics (VOCs) which adsorbed on the catalyst surface with oxygen from the air,
completely oxidize and decompose to harmless CO2 and H2O, and release reaction heat
process. With the catalyst can significantly reduce the ignition temperature of the organic
matter, in progress of flameless combustion to reduce the preheat energy consumption and
NOx formation.
VOC Catalyst for Acetone Isopropanol could be spherical or honeycomb.
2. Application Comparison of VOC Catalyst for Acetone Isopropanol and other option
Combustion
Form
|
Catalytic combustion
|
Thermal combustion
|
Ignition Temperature
|
200-400℃
|
600-900℃
|
Operation temperature
|
300-500℃
|
600-800℃
|
Combustion State
|
Low-temperature flameless combustion
|
Stay in
the high-temperature flame
|
NOx Generated
|
almost no
|
certain amount
|
Other Harmful Substances
|
Non Benzopyrene,
dioxins and other carcinogens
|
Relatively high concentrations
of these carcinogens to generate
|
